What is SEO for Therapists

The majority of your potential clients are online. Before they settle on a therapist, they’re likely turning to search engines like Google to find professionals in their area.

This is where SEO comes into play.

SEO stands for Search Engine Optimization. In its most basic form, SEO is the practice of optimizing your online content so search engines show it as a top result for searches related to your services.

Investing in SEO means ensuring that when someone types "therapist near me" or "anxiety counseling", your name pops up in those top results. Higher visibility equates to more potential clients.

Ranking high on search engines can also translate to credibility in the eyes of potential clients. It indicates that you're reputable and recognized in your field.

How Does SEO Work?

Search engines use complex algorithms to scan all the content available on the internet to provide the best answers to user queries. These algorithms consider numerous factors, like keyword usage, website quality, and backlinks.

By understanding and leveraging these factors, you can optimize your content to align with what search engines deem 'high quality' and 'relevant'. The better your content matches these criteria, the higher it will rank in search results.

Top 5 Key Benefits of SEO for Therapists

As a therapist, understanding and harnessing the power of SEO can transform your practice.

While many of the benefits of SEO apply broadly across various professions, some are particularly pronounced or unique for therapists due to the nature of their practice and the way clients seek therapeutic services.

Here are the five benefits from the list that stand out as having particular relevance for therapists:

  1. Enhanced Credibility:
    The world of therapy relies heavily on trust. Potential clients are about to share personal, often vulnerable, parts of their lives with a stranger. Thus, the credibility indicated by a high search ranking can be especially crucial for therapists. Clients are more likely to reach out if they perceive the therapist as trustworthy and established.
  2. Targeted Reach:
    Clients search for therapy with specific needs in mind, be it couples therapy, trauma counseling, or cognitive-behavioral therapy. SEO allows therapists to cater their content to these exact needs, ensuring they reach clients who fit their expertise perfectly.
  3. Expand Geographically:
    Especially in the age of teletherapy and online counseling, therapists have the opportunity to serve clients outside their immediate vicinity. Local SEO strategies can help therapists target clients in their own city as well as in regions where their specialization might be scarce, thereby broadening their impact.
  4. Better User Experience:
    For therapists, a user-friendly site can serve as a reflection of their therapeutic environment. Clients seeking therapy might be stressed or anxious; a smooth, comforting online experience can mirror the calm, supportive atmosphere of the therapy sessions, making them more likely to book an appointment.
  5. Insightful Analytics:
    Therapists, particularly those in private practice, might not have a large marketing team. SEO tools can offer valuable data insights, enabling therapists to understand what potential clients are looking for, which topics resonate most, or when they're most active.

10 Most Valuable Keywords for Therapists

Every online search starts with a keyword. Whether a single word or a phrase, keywords are the bridge connecting your potential clients to your digital space. As a therapist, tapping into the right keywords is pivotal. Here's why.

Keywords inform search engines about your content, ensuring that your therapeutic services align with what potential clients are actively seeking.

Keywords aren't just about attracting visitors; they're about attracting the right ones.

They ensure your therapeutic expertise stands out online, guiding those in need directly to your services. However, it takes the right keywords for therapists to transform their online visibility, effectively reaching and resonating with their target audience.

Beyond the keyword itself, understanding the searcher's intent can drastically improve your website's relevance. Search intent reveals what users try to achieve when they type a specific query.

Now, let's explore the ten most valuable keywords for therapists, complete with their intent types and descriptions:

Keyword Intent Type Description of Search Intent
Therapist near me Local Search Users are seeking therapists in their proximity.
Online therapy sessions Transactional Users aim to find platforms or therapists offering digital sessions.
Couples counseling Informational Users want details on therapy for relationships or may be seeking such services.
Cognitive behavioral therapy techniques Informational Users are looking for specifics about this therapy form, possibly evaluating its fit for their needs.
Child therapist Local/Informational Users are either seeking local child therapists or wanting to learn more about child therapy.
Depression counseling Informational/Transactional Users are exploring details about depression therapy or actively seeking it.
Therapy costs Transactional Users want to understand the financial aspects of attending therapy.
Best therapist for anxiety Transactional Users are actively seeking top-rated therapists specializing in anxiety.
Group therapy benefits Informational Users are researching the advantages of attending group therapy sessions.
Teletherapy platforms Transactional Users are in search of digital platforms to conduct or attend therapy sessions online.

By aligning your content with these high-intent keywords, you ensure that your digital door is open and welcoming for those needing your services.

How to Rank Your Therapy Clinic on Google in 5 Steps

The digital realm offers an unparalleled opportunity for therapists to expand their reach. But how can you ensure that your therapy clinic shines prominently on Google?

Follow this structured 5-step guide to elevate your online presence:

  1. Harness Local SEO
  2. Dive into Keyword Research
  3. Cultivate Content Creation
  4. Engage in Link Building
  5. Master Technical SEO

1. Harness Local SEO

  • Claim Your Business: Set up and verify your Google My Business account. Ensure that your clinic's name, address, and phone number (often referred to as NAP) are consistent across all platforms.
  • Garner Reviews: Encourage satisfied clients (where ethically appropriate) to leave positive reviews. This builds trust and bolsters your local rankings.
  • Utilize Local Keywords: Incorporate location-based keywords like "therapist in [city name]" in your content, meta descriptions, and tags.

2. Dive into Keyword Research

  • Identify Relevant Terms: Use tools like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ush or the AI-powered keyword research tools from SEO.ai to discover keywords related to therapy and counseling.
  • Focus on Long-Tail Keywords: These are longer, more specific phrases, such as "anxiety therapy for teenagers." They tend to have lower competition and target clients with specific needs.
  • Study the Competition: Analyze keywords used by top-ranking competitors in your niche to identify gaps in your own content.

3. Cultivate Content Creation

  • Start a Blog: Regularly publish articles on topics relevant to your audience. This positions you as an expert and answers potential queries.
  • Optimize Content: Ensure keywords are naturally integrated into your content, titles, meta descriptions, and URL slugs.
  • Use Multimedia: Incorporate images, infographics, and videos to enrich the user experience.

4. Engage in Link Building

  • Prioritize Quality: Seek backlinks from authoritative sites within the mental health and wellness sectors.
  • Guest Post: Offer to write for reputable blogs in your field. This not only provides backlinks but also establishes your authority.
  • Avoid Shortcuts: Refrain from buying links. Focus on organic link-building methods to avoid Google penalties.

5. Master Technical SEO

  • Website Speed: Ensure your website loads quickly. Slow sites deter visitors and negatively impact rankings.
  • Mobile Optimization: With many clients searching on the go, ensure your site is mobile-responsive.
  • Secure and Accessible: Ensure your website has an SSL certificate, making it "https://" instead of "http://". This signals to both Google and visitors that your site is trustworthy.

Ranking your therapy clinic on Google isn't an overnight endeavor. It requires strategy, persistence, and an understanding of the changing SEO space.

By adhering to these five steps, you'll be well on your way to establishing a strong and consistent online presence, enabling you to reach and assist more individuals effectively.

  2. Google My Business:
    This complimentary tool is your key to bolstering your therapy practice's local visibility. Boost your presence on Google Search and Maps, making it a breeze for individuals to find phrases like "therapist near me" or "mental health services in [City Name]". A comprehensive and verified profile will set you apart from competitors in local search results.
  3. Google Search Console:
    Provided freely by Google, this tool is invaluable for therapists aiming to monitor and refine their website's appearance in Google search results. It offers insights into which search terms lead individuals to your practice, identifies potential site problems, and aids in optimizing content for top-tier performance.
  4. Google Keyword Planner:
    Another gem from Google, this tool demystifies the online search behaviors of your potential clients. Tailored to therapists, it offers keyword suggestions, delves into search volumes, and provides competitive analytics, sculpting your SEO approach to precision.

FAQ About SEO for Therapists

1. What is SEO, and why is it relevant for therapists?

SEO, or Search Engine Optimization, enhances a website's visibility on search engines like Google. For therapists, it ensures that your practice is easily found by potential clients searching for mental health services.

2. How does local SEO differ from general SEO?

While general SEO focuses on ranking your site globally, local SEO emphasizes your practice's visibility within a specific geographic area. It helps potential clients find services like "therapist near me" or "counseling in [City Name]".

3. Why are keywords crucial in SEO for therapists?

Keywords act as bridges between a searcher's query and your website. They ensure that your content aligns with the terms potential clients use, helping you reach the right audience.

4. How often should I update my website's content for SEO purposes?

Regular updates, such as monthly blog posts or bi-monthly articles, are ideal. Fresh, relevant content signals to search engines that your site is active and offers valuable information.

5. What's the significance of link building in SEO for therapists?

Backlinks from reputable sites boost your website's authority. They serve as endorsements, indicating to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.

6. How do I ensure my therapy website is mobile-friendly?

Use responsive design, which adapts your site's layout to fit any screen size. Given the increasing number of mobile searches, it's crucial for user experience and SEO.

7. What are meta descriptions, and why are they important?

Meta descriptions are brief summaries of your web pages that appear in search results. While they don't directly influence rankings, they entice users to click on your site by providing a snippet of what to expect.

8. How do I know if my SEO efforts are working?

Utilize tools like Google Analytics to monitor website traffic, user behavior, and conversion rates. Over time, an effective SEO strategy should increase organic traffic and engagement.

9. Can I handle SEO on my own, or should I hire a professional?

While basics can be self-taught, SEO is intricate and ever-evolving. If you're short on time or unfamiliar with the nuances, consider hiring an SEO specialist to maximize results.

10. Are there any SEO practices I should avoid?

Yes, steer clear of "black hat" tactics like keyword stuffing, hidden text, and buying links. These can lead to penalties from search engines and diminish your online reputation.
